West Midlands team featured on careers and sustainability panel at Telford school

A Telford-based school has recently hosted our West Midlands team, who were featured on a panel discussing careers and sustainability.

West Midlands' Engineering Manager, Kate Mackenzie, spoke to A-Level students at Thomas Telford School about the opportunities available within the housebuilding industry and how the sector is driving sustainability.

The event helped to introduce the pupils to a selection of jobs, sharing experiences and stories with them as well as advising them on the current job market. Kate aimed to provide pupils with a realistic insight into different career paths; giving information which will, in time, help them to make informed decisions about their careers.

Kate Mackenzie, Engineering Manager at Persimmon Homes West Midlands, said: “What we do is about so much more than building quality homes; it’s also about ensuring that we support the workforce of the future and create jobs in the communities we build in.

“It was great to deliver this talk to pupils at Thomas Telford School to showcase the variety of career options available in housebuilding.”
